XstreamCORE FC 7600
Quad 32Gb Fibre Channel Ports to 4x4 12Gb SAS/SATA Ports SAN Storage Controller. Enables SAS storage to be connected and shared in a Fibre Channel SAN, accelerates SSD and spinning disk bandwidth up to 1.2M 4K IOPS or 6.4GB/s per pair. Dual power supplies included. Transfer Rate | 6000MB/s |
Ports | Dual 32Gb Fibrechannel Ports/ Quad 12 Gb SAS Connectors |
Connector Info | 2 32Gb SFPs included |
Key Info | Up to 1.2M 4K IOPs or 6.4GB/s throughput |
Warranty | 2 Year |
ATTO XstreamCORE Storage Controllers enable storage architects to build modular storage solutions with servers running software defined storage software and JBOD, JBOF or RAID Storage. Optimized to take advantage of flash capabilities, XstreamCORE enables sharing of storage while adding under 4 microseconds of latency. Engineered with an open design, XstreamCORE Storage Controllers are storage-independent devices that provide a common set of services and features to storage and offload functions from server CPU, memory, networks and storage fabrics enabling a wide range of use cases while reducing resource utilization and increasing overall performance.
XstreamCORE enables a common set of services and features with extremely low latency and industry leading performance for storage. Engineered with an open design without altering the data path ATTO Storage Controllers keep overall storage solutions flexible without locking users into proprietary hardware implementations. The ATTO Storage Controller is a modular building block with technology that allows SysAdmins to reduce resource load while decoupling storage from server resources. This allows the scale-up of storage utilizing the same server resources or scale-out of servers without tying one technology to the other.
